Output ed3dccf5062513e174301f748b00db2b09ed24b6779f21f753c4ee5909a378aa:3

value
151388278
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d94e98889c7ec16d43613a27c01a95667f4ecdca OP_EQUAL
address
MTiB1zUMrh3XeYKYCTjnmVd9N62Y7g8B28
transaction
ed3dccf5062513e174301f748b00db2b09ed24b6779f21f753c4ee5909a378aa
spent
true